AI summary

Siemens Energy India reported strong Q2 FY2026 results with revenue up 27.4% YoY to Rs 2,394 crore, driven by robust demand in power transmission and generation. Profit from operations grew 38.9% YoY to Rs 464 crore, with margins expanding 160 bps to 19.4% due to better operating leverage, higher exports, and disciplined execution. PAT surged 52.4% YoY to Rs 375 crore. For the six-month period, revenue was Rs 4,305 crore (+26.8% YoY) and PAT was Rs 689 crore (+44.1% YoY). Order backlog stood at Rs 18,433 crore, up 22.2% YoY. The company recorded an exceptional item of Rs 519 million related to one-time incremental gratuity and compensated absences provisions due to new labour codes. The auditor (Price Waterhouse) issued an unqualified review report with no concerns.
